🔥 “Any standard governing the gear we put on every day must make #firefighter health and safety its highest priority. If we aren’t able to do this dangerous job as safely as possible, the communities we serve suffer," said #IAFF General President Edward Kelly. "Industry special interest groups have long profited from putting us in gear that makes us sick. That’s why the IAFF was in Orlando, ensuring that our concerns were taken seriously while also demonstrating our commitment to this zero-fail mission.”

🔥 BIG NEWS This week, the U.S. Department of Transportation finalized a new rule to better protect fire fighters from hazardous materials. Railroads must now immediately transmit critical emergency information to first responders as soon as they know a train has derailed. Not only will this ensure an adequate response plan, but it will protect the communities impacted and keep fire fighters safe on the job. This rule will help save countless lives. Learn how 🔽
